Preferred by many professional chefs, the stationery blade allows for rapid and effective peeling. The pointed end of the 2.5 inch blade is used to remove eyes and blemishes from produce, and the handle was designed with both right and left-handed users in mind. This sharp, durable tool works on a variety of produce, and is available in a variety of colored hornbeam handles to bring a pop to your kitchen!

Knife Dimensions
6" x 1" x 1"
Blade Length
2.5"
Steel type
12C27 Sandvic Stainless Steel
Handle Material
Hornbeam (colored), Beech Wood (natural)
Handwash only. Immersing your peeler in water may warp the wooden handle.

For over 130 years Opinel has been crafting knives and tools in the heart of the French Alps. Much like Joseph Opinel did from his workshop in 1890, today we still manufacture Opinel products from our factory in Chambery, France.

This T shaped peeler is unlike any other in your kitchen drawers. Equipped with a duo of stainless steel blades, the T-DUO peeler can both peel and julienne with a flip of the tool. The T-DUO Peeler comes with an ergonomic beech wood handle, or a dishwasher safe polymer handle in a variety of colors.
